Gray Water Damage Cleanup (Category 2) Cost In Plymouth, MN

The cost of Gray Water Damage Cleanup (Category 2) will v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Plymouth, MN. These are estimates, not guarantees. Our team will work with you to develop a customized plan and provide a detailed estimate for the work.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Containment and Assessment $500 – $2,500 The extent of the damage and the size of the affected area will affect the cost.
Drying and Moisture Removal $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ture present will affect the cost.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the type of cleaning solution used will affect the cost.
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repair will affect the cost.
Final Inspection and Certificate of Completion $200 – $1,000 The extent of the damage and the complexity of the repair will affect the cost.
